Like medical insurance, oral insurance policy works by sharing the prices of oral care in exchange for a costs you pay. You may also have to pay deductibles, copays and various other prices, however the details differ from strategy to strategy. Here are some common terms of dental insurance policy plans: A premium is what you pay your insurance company in exchange for protection.


A typical premium might be $20$50/month for a specific or $50$150/month for a family based on the sort of protection (https://dnt1innvtns.bandcamp.com/album/dental-innovations). 1 A deductible is the amount you pay towards particular dental expenditures prior to your insurance coverage starts. : if you have a $1,000 insurance deductible, you pay the initial $1,000 of covered solutions and after that a taken care of quantity (ex.


Deductibles typically reset after twelve month. Coinsurance is a payment you might be accountable for after you meet your insurance deductible. For example: if your dental strategy pays 70% of the expense, your coinsurance payment is the remaining 30% of the cost (emergency dentist near me). A yearly optimum is the restriction your oral insurance will certainly pay towards the price of oral treatment in a plan year.

A network is a group of dentists who have consented to supply care based on a plan's terms. If you pick an in-network dental practitioner, you'll typically pay less for treatment. If you select an out-of-network dental experts, you might pay greater deductibles, copays and coinsurance. An insurance policy repayment is the money your insurance firm pays to a dental professional to cover the expenses of the solutions supplied.




Your dental plan will certainly cover emergency-based dental solutions, including: Oral exams (restricted)Dental X-rays (restricted)DenturesExtractions (elimination of teeth)Sedation (oral solutions while sleeping or partly asleep)Issue focusedPain management Some services need your dental strategy's authorization. This is called prior authorization. Solutions must be clinically essential for a dental strategy to pay. Your dental strategy can assist you comprehend what is covered.

Oral wellness (likewise called dental wellness) is the health and wellness of your mouth, teeth and gum tissues. It's an important component of your total health. And if you're expecting, it's a vital part of your prenatal care (healthcare you obtain throughout maternity). Being pregnant can raise your danger for oral health troubles, and these troubles can impact your maternity.


Preterm birth is birth that happens too early, prior to 37 weeks of maternity. Preterm babies may have much more wellness problems at birth and later on in life than infants born full term. Taking great care of your mouth, teeth and periodontals throughout maternity can aid you have a healthy maternity and a healthy child.

Dental amalgam has a huge quantity of mercury. If you have a high quantity of mercury in your body, you can pass it to your infant with the placenta or when nursing.


Mercury additionally can create damages to the brain, kidneys and other organs. You must not obtain dental amalgam dental fillings if you are expecting, planning to obtain pregnant or nursing, according to the united state Food and Drug Management (FDA). If you need to have a dental caries loaded, ask your dental professional for a mercury-free composite material dental filling.


It is made from a kind of plastic blended with powdered glass. Compound resin fillings don't consist of toxic metals such as mercury and are safe for you and your child. The FDA does not suggest that you remove any type of dental amalgam filling that you already have unless your dental expert claims that there is an issue with the dental filling.
